Visualizzazione risultati 1 fino 14 di 14

Discussione: Come caricare un database MySQL

  1. #1
    L'avatar di skywalker87
    skywalker87 non è connesso Neofita
    Data registrazione
    07-08-2006
    Messaggi
    6

    Predefinito Come caricare un database MySQL

    Salve a tutti,
    mi scuso fin da subito perche' sono sicuro che l'argomento e' gia' stato trattato, ho provato anche a fare una veloce ricerca ma non ho trovato nulla che faccia a caso. In pratica il problema e' tutto qui: ho un database creato in locale, come faccio a caricarlo online?? Grazie mille per la risposta!!
    :: Skywalker Infinity ::

  2. #2
    Guest

    Predefinito

    La ricerca è stata troppo veloce...

    Puoi utilizzare phpmyadmin che trovi nel pannello di controllo.

    Nota: Ricorda di attivare il database (sempre da pannello di controllo).

    Ciao

  3. #3
    Guest

    Predefinito

    Dal tuo pannello accedi a phpmyadmin, e da lì clicki su Carica.


    ciao!

  4. #4
    L'avatar di skywalker87
    skywalker87 non è connesso Neofita
    Data registrazione
    07-08-2006
    Messaggi
    6

    Predefinito

    Grazie per la pronta risposta... allora ho attivato dal pannello di controllo un database di classe 1, mi sono spostato in phpMyAdmin -> importa, da qui ho carica il file "db.opt" ma mi viene restituito un errore, dove sbaglio??
    :: Skywalker Infinity ::

  5. #5
    Guest

    Predefinito

    Se ci dicessi l'errore...


    ciao!

  6. #6
    L'avatar di skywalker87
    skywalker87 non è connesso Neofita
    Data registrazione
    07-08-2006
    Messaggi
    6

    Predefinito

    Codice:
    Errore
    
    query SQL:
    
    default - character - SET = latin1default - COLLATION = latin1_swedish_ci
    
    Messaggio di MySQL: Documentazione
    #1064 - You have an error in your SQL syntax;
    check the manual that corresponds to your MySQL server version
    for the right syntax to use near 'default-character-set=latin1
    default-collation=latin1_swedish_ci
    Ultima modifica di skywalker87 : 23-06-2008 alle ore 09.08.03
    :: Skywalker Infinity ::

  7. #7
    Guest

    Predefinito

    Cancella quella riga dal file sql.


    ciao!

  8. #8
    L'avatar di skywalker87
    skywalker87 non è connesso Neofita
    Data registrazione
    07-08-2006
    Messaggi
    6

    Predefinito

    Il file db.opt e' cosi' strutturato:
    Codice:
    default-character-set=latin1
    default-collation=latin1_swedish_ci
    Andando ad eliminare le righe incriminate il file rimane vuoto e importandolo non succede nulla!!
    :: Skywalker Infinity ::

  9. #9
    Guest

    Predefinito

    Cioè fammi capire, il file che tu carichi è composto solo da quelle due righe???


    Ciao!

  10. #10
    L'avatar di skywalker87
    skywalker87 non è connesso Neofita
    Data registrazione
    07-08-2006
    Messaggi
    6

    Predefinito

    Pare di si'... e' quello che ho trovato nella cartella "/var/lib/mysql/nome_database/", oltre al file sopra menzionato compaiono per ogni tabella tre file con le seguenti estensioni: ".MYI .MYD .frm". Non lo so forse ho sbagliato file da caricare...
    :: Skywalker Infinity ::

  11. #11
    Guest

    Predefinito

    Ah ecco.
    Per fare il backup del database devi eseguire un dump, cioè estrarre tutta la sequenza di tabelle e relativi record.
    Per farlo vai in phpmyadmin locale e scegli Esporta.
    Poi entra in phpmyadmin del tuo account e riesegui la procedura come descritta prima.


    Ciao!

  12. #12
    L'avatar di skywalker87
    skywalker87 non è connesso Neofita
    Data registrazione
    07-08-2006
    Messaggi
    6

    Predefinito

    Grazie.. ho preferito usare mysqldump senza installare phpmyadmin in locale. Avrei alcune domande:

    1. Posso modificare il nome al database o devo per forza lasciare "my_nomeutente"??
    2. C'e' un modo per poter fare una copia automatica in locale del database ogni qual volta che questo viene aggiornato dal sito??
    3. Posso intervenire sul database online senza ricorrere a phpmyadmin, ma piuttosto usare il terminale come uso fare in locale??
    :: Skywalker Infinity ::

  13. #13
    Guest

    Predefinito

    1)non è possibile perchè non ne hai i privilegi;
    2)puoi crearti uno script in php che ti mandi il dump via email (per esempio);
    3)penso di no poichè le connessioni sono bloccate... non sò dirti se sbloccando le connessioni puoi riuscirci o meno... personalmente penso di no.

    Ciao

  14. #14
    L'avatar di seneca
    seneca non è connesso Super Moderatore
    Data registrazione
    18-12-2004
    Residenza
    la Città Eterna
    Messaggi
    8,376

    Predefinito

    3. Confermo il no in nessun caso.

    Ciao!


    -- Aut Roma Aut Nihil!

Regole di scrittura

  • Non puoi creare nuove discussioni
  • Non puoi rispondere ai messaggi
  • Non puoi inserire allegati.
  • Non puoi modificare i tuoi messaggi
  •